Why CBD is Changing the Massage Game
For centuries, massage has been recognized for its physical and mental benefits. It improves circulation, eases muscle pain, and reduces stress. But adding CBD to the equation introduces another layer of potential relief and relaxation. CBD, a non-psychoactive compound found in hemp plants, interacts with the body's endocannabinoid system. This system plays a vital role in regulating various functions, including pain perception, mood, and sleep. When applied topically through massage oil cbd, CBD can interact with receptors in the skin and underlying tissues, potentially reducing inflammation and discomfort.

Choosing the Right Massage Oil CBD: Not All Oils Are Created Equal
The market for massage oil cbd is rapidly expanding, which can be both exciting and overwhelming. Selecting the right product is crucial to ensuring you receive the desired benefits. First, consider the carrier oil. Common carrier oils include coconut oil, jojoba oil, almond oil, and grapeseed oil. Each has its own unique properties – coconut oil is highly moisturizing, jojoba closely mimics the skin's natural sebum, and almond oil is rich in vitamins. The quality of the carrier oil significantly impacts the absorption and overall feel of the massage oil cbd.
Next, examine the CBD content and the type of CBD used. Full-spectrum CBD contains all naturally occurring compounds found in the hemp plant, including trace amounts of THC (less than 0.3%, the legal limit). Broad-spectrum CBD contains most of these compounds but has the THC removed. CBD isolate is pure CBD, containing no other compounds. The best choice depends on individual preferences and sensitivities. Transparency is also key – reputable brands will provide a Certificate of Analysis (COA) that verifies the CBD content and confirms the absence of harmful contaminants.

Addressing Concerns: Is Massage Oil CBD Safe?
Generally, topical massage oil cbd is considered safe for most people. Because it's applied directly to the skin, it has a low risk of entering the bloodstream and causing psychoactive effects. However, as with any product, potential side effects can occur. Some individuals may experience mild skin irritation or allergic reactions. It's always recommended to perform a patch test before applying massage oil cbd to a larger area of the body. Furthermore, individuals who are taking medications that interact with CBD should consult with their healthcare provider before use. The purity and quality of the massage oil cbd are paramount to minimizing potential risks.

Understanding CBD Concentrations in Massage Oil
One of the most crucial aspects when selecting massage oil cbd is understanding the CBD concentration. This is typically measured in milligrams (mg) per ounce or per bottle. Lower concentrations (e.g., 50-100mg per ounce) are often suitable for general relaxation and light muscle soreness. Individuals seeking more targeted relief for chronic pain or inflammation might opt for higher concentrations (e.g., 200mg or more per ounce). Always start with a lower concentration and gradually increase as needed to avoid any potential sensitivities. Remember that the effectiveness of massage oil cbd isn't solely dependent on the CBD concentration; the quality of the carrier oil and the overall formulation also play significant roles. It’s essential to do your research and choose a reputable brand that provides clear and transparent information about its products, including the precise CBD content and source.
The Importance of Third-Party Testing for Massage Oil CBD
Just like with any supplement or wellness product, third-party testing is paramount when it comes to massage oil cbd. This process involves an independent laboratory analyzing the product for potency, purity, and the presence of contaminants such as heavy metals, pesticides, and residual solvents. A Certificate of Analysis (COA) from a reputable third-party lab provides assurance that the product meets the advertised claims and is free from harmful substances. Always look for a COA before purchasing massage oil cbd and verify that it aligns with the product’s labeling. This extra step helps ensure you’re investing in a safe and effective product. Furthermore, a transparent brand will readily provide access to these COAs, demonstrating their commitment to quality and consumer safety.
